/*
Transit - Remote procedure calls made simple
Copyright (c) 2012 Ulrich Hilger
This program is free software: you can redistribute it and/or modify
it under the terms of the GNU Affero General Public License as published by
the Free Software Foundation, either version 3 of the License, or
(at your option) any later version.
This program is distributed in the hope that it will be useful,
but WITHOUT ANY WARRANTY; without even the implied warranty of
M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the
GNU Affero General Public License for more details.
You should have received a copy of the GNU Affero General Public License
along with this program. If not, see .
*/
package de.uhilger.transit.test;
/**
* Eine Klasse zum Testen der Klassenbibliothek Transit
*
* @author Copyright (c) Ulrich Hilger, http://uhilger.de
* @author Published under the terms and conditions of
* the GNU Affero General Public License
*
* @version 1, September 16, 2012
*/
public class TestDatenKlasse {
private int id;
private String name;
private String text;
/**
* Ein Objekt der Klasse TestDatenKlasse erzeugen
*/
public TestDatenKlasse() {
super();
}
/**
* Den Namen dieses Objekts ermitteln
* @return Name dieses Objekts
*/
public String getName() {
return name;
}
/**
* Den Text ermitteln, der diesem Objekt zugeordnet ist
* @return Text dieses Objekts
*/
public String getText() {
return text;
}
/**
* Die eindeutige Kennung dieses Objekts ermitteln
* @return Die eindeutige Kennung dieses Objekts
*/
public int getId() {
return id;
}
/**
* Den Namen dieses Objekts setzen
* @param name Name des Objekts
*/
public void setName(String name) {
this.name = name;
}
/**
* Den Text angeben, der diesem Objekt zugeordnet sein soll
* @param text Text dieses Objekts
*/
public void setText(String text) {
this.text = text;
}
/**
* Die eindeutige Kennung dieses Objekts setzen
* @param id Eindeutige Kennung dieses Objekts
*/
public void setId(int id) {
this.id = id;
}
}